PE22 9PL is a residential postcode in Old Leake, Lincolnshire. It was first introduced in May 2018.
The most common council tax bands are A and B.
Residential buildings are primarily semi-detached. Domestic properties are primarily houses.
Estimated residential property values, based on historical transactions and adjusted for inflation, range from £29,419 to £518,345 with an average of £176,614.
Most residential buildings are of unknown age.
The most common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ating is B.
PE22 9PL is in the Boston travel to work area. NHS services are provided by the Lincolnshire Teaching Primary Care Trust.
